NAME:
	hangle
 PURPOSE: (one line)
	Compute the local hour angle of an object.
 DESCRIPTION:
 CATEGORY:
	Astronomy
 CALLING SEQUENCE:
	hangle,jd,ra,dec,lat,lon,lha,lst [,UT=ut]
 INPUTS:
	JD  - Julian date (must be double precision to get nearest second).
	RA  - Right ascension (of date) in radians.
	DEC - Declination (of date) in radians.
	LAT - Latitude of observatory in radians.
	LON - West longitude of observatory in radians.
 OPTIONAL INPUT PARAMETERS:
	None.
 KEYWORD INPUT PARAMETERS:
  UT  - Time, in hours to add to JD to get the correct Universal Time.
           That the same as Universal Time minus the Local Time.
 KEYWORD OUTPUT PARAMETERS:
	ALT - Optional return of the altitude for each airmass.
  LHA - Optional return of the local hour angle.
  LST - Optional return of the local sidereal time.
 OUTPUTS:
  LHA - Return of the local hour angle.
  LST - Return of the local sidereal time.
 COMMON BLOCKS:
	None.
 SIDE EFFECTS:
 RESTRICTIONS:
	Any input may be a vector.  If more than one is a vector then the
	lengths must match.  The return will have the same dimensions as
	the input.
